How Hot Is Mexic in august?
Mexic is hot across most of its territory in August, with sharp regional variation: Toluca at 19°C and Mexicali at a punishing 42°C.

Does It Rain In Mexic In august?
Wet conditions dominate Mexic in August — Mexico City sees 155mm of rain across 18 days, with rain a near-daily feature in most regions. Some areas see considerably more, particularly mountain-facing or windward coasts. Plan around frequent showers and pack reliable rainwear.
Is Mexic Humid In august?
Mexic feels humid through August: 68% in Mexico City, similar nationwide. Warm days feel several degrees hotter than the thermometer suggests, and morning mist or post-rain steam is common. Drier upland or interior regions may feel a bit less oppressive.
Wind In Mexic In august
Light breezes are typical across Mexic in August: 15 kph in Mexico City, with similar gentle wind conditions in most regions. The air moves enough to keep things fresh on warm days but not enough to be disruptive. Coastal cities may see slightly more.
Cloud Cover In Mexic In august
Mexic sees mostly cloudy weather through August: Mexico City averages 69% cloud cover, and the pattern repeats across the country. Bright sun is uncommon; expect a grey, soft-lit feel to most days.
